📄 recursivefibonacci.java
字号:
/**
* AWT Sample application
*
* @author
* @version 1.00 04/12/06
*/
import java.io.*;
public class RecursiveFibonacci {
static int m;
static final int LIMIT=15;
public static void main(String[] args) throws IOException{
int n,f1;
System.out.println("number of method calls \n");
System.out.println("Value of N|"+"Valude of i"+"required to rescrusively");
System.out.println("|"+"fibonacci(n)|"+"compute fiboncci(n)");
System.out.println("-----------------|---------|----------");
for(n=0;n<LIMIT;n++)
{
m=0;
RecursiveFibonacci f=new RecursiveFibonacci();
f1=f.fibonacci(n);
System.out.print(""+n+"\t\t"+f1+"\t\t"+m);
System.out.println();
}
System.out.println();
System.in.read();
}
int fibonacci(int n)
{m++;
if(n<=1)
return n;
else return fibonacci(n-1)+fibonacci(n-2);
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-